Stonehouse + Irons Architecture
The exterior draws from mid-century elements of , floor to ceiling windows, geometric and low roof forms and elements of materials to reflect the uses behind. concrete blocks turned on their edge create a veil of privacy from the street while maintaining visual connection to the native garden to the front. Timber is used between the concrete walls in combination with timber framed windows.
Andison Residential Design
Inspired by wide, flat landscapes and stunning views, Prairie style exteriors embrace horizontal lines, low-pitched roofs, and natural materials. This stunning two-story Modern Prairie home is no exception. With a pleasing symmetrical shape and modern materials, this home is clean and contemporary yet inviting at the same time. A wide, welcoming covered front entry is located front and center, flanked by dual garages and a symmetrical roofline with two chimneys. Wide windows emphasize the flow between exterior and interior and offer a beautiful view of the surrounding landscape.
Longhouse Pro Painters, LLC
Longhouse Pro Painters performed the color change to the exterior of a 2800 square foot home in five days. The original green color was covered up by a Dove White Valspar Duramax Exterior Paint. The black fascia was not painted, however, the door casings around the exterior doors were painted black to accent the white update. The iron railing in the front entry was painted. and the white garage door was painted a black enamel. All of the siding and boxing was a color change. Overall, very well pleased with the update to this farmhouse look.

Edgewater Design Group
The client came to us to assist with transforming their small family cabin into a year-round residence that would continue the family legacy. The home was originally built by our client’s grandfather so keeping much of the existing interior woodwork and stone masonry fireplace was a must. They did not want to lose the rustic look and the warmth of the pine paneling. The view of Lake Michigan was also to be maintained. It was important to keep the home nestled within its surroundings.
There was a need to update the kitchen, add a laundry & mud room, install insulation, add a heating & cooling system, provide additional bedrooms and more bathrooms. The addition to the home needed to look intentional and provide plenty of room for the entire family to be together. Low maintenance exterior finish materials were used for the siding and trims as well as natural field stones at the base to match the original cabin’s charm.
Four Elements Construction
This was the another opportunity to work with one of our favorite clients on one of her projects. This time she wanted to completely revamp a recently purchased revenue property and convert it to a legal three-suiter maximizing rental income in a prime rental area close to NAIT. The mid-fifties semi-bungalow was in quite poor condition, so it was a challenging opportunity to address the various structural deficiencies while keeping the project at a reasonable budget. We gutted and opened up all three floors, removed a poorly constructed rear addition, and created three comfortable suites on the three separate floors. Michelle McKoy Designs
Exterior is done in a board and batten with stone accents. The color is Sherwin Williams Tricorn Black. The exterior lighting is black with copper accents. Some lights are bronze. Roofing is asphalt shingles.
